The article is an attempt at reconstructing the history of establishing the feast of the Most Precious Blood of Christ that happened on IO August 1849. The feast was celebrated in the Catholic Church until the moment the new post-Council liturgical calendar was published in 1969. The reasons have been quoted for removing it from the calendar that was binding at that time, at the same time confirming the cult of Christ’s Blood in the celebration of Corpus Christi. The list of events and Statements by a variety of theologians quoted in the article help understand the effort of the Church, which celebrating Eucharist during the liturgical year includes into it and emphasizes particular “ideas” of the celebrations and feasts connected with the Lord.
